Corporate Insurance in the UK: An In-Depth Guide to Protecting Business Interests
In today’s fast-paced and risk-laden business environment, corporate insurance in the United Kingdom has become an indispensable pillar of business stability and strategic planning. Whether a business is a start-up, a medium-sized enterprise, or a multinational conglomerate, the right insurance coverage can make the difference between a temporary setback and a catastrophic collapse.
This article explores the various facets of corporate insurance in the UK, from its types and benefits to regulatory frameworks and emerging trends. It is a comprehensive guide for entrepreneurs, corporate leaders, risk managers, and anyone looking to understand how insurance operates within the British corporate ecosystem.
Understanding Corporate Insurance
Corporate insurance, often referred to as business insurance, encompasses a range of policies designed to protect a company’s assets, employees, and operations from potential losses. Unlike personal insurance, corporate insurance policies are tailored to reflect the complexity, scale, and scope of business operations.
In the UK, insurers offer bespoke solutions depending on the industry, size of the company, and level of exposure to specific risks such as cyberattacks, legal liabilities, or natural disasters.
Why Is Corporate Insurance Essential in the UK?
-
Legal Compliance:
Many types of corporate insurance are legally required in the UK. For instance, Employers’ Liability Insurance is mandatory for businesses that employ staff, even part-time. -
Financial Protection:
Insurance safeguards a business from unexpected events that could lead to significant financial losses. Whether it’s a lawsuit, theft, or business interruption due to a fire or flood, having insurance ensures continuity and recovery. -
Credibility and Trust:
Having appropriate insurance enhances a company’s credibility with partners, investors, and customers. It signals professionalism, responsibility, and preparedness. -
Risk Management Strategy:
Insurance is a vital component of a comprehensive risk management plan. It allows businesses to transfer risk to insurers, enabling them to focus on growth and innovation.
Types of Corporate Insurance in the UK
The UK insurance market offers a broad range of business insurance products. Key types include:
1. Employers’ Liability Insurance
A legal requirement for UK businesses with employees. It covers claims from employees who suffer injury or illness due to work-related activities.
2. Public Liability Insurance
Protects against claims from third parties (such as clients or members of the public) who suffer injury or property damage as a result of the company’s operations.
3. Professional Indemnity Insurance
Essential for service providers like consultants, lawyers, and architects. It covers legal costs and damages if a client claims that the business provided inadequate or negligent services.
4. Property Insurance
Covers damage or loss to business premises, equipment, and stock due to fire, theft, flood, or other perils.
5. Business Interruption Insurance
Compensates for lost income if a business is forced to temporarily cease operations due to an insured event like fire or natural disaster.
6. Cyber Insurance
Increasingly vital in the digital age, this covers losses from cyberattacks, data breaches, and IT system failures.
7. Directors and Officers (D&O) Insurance
Protects the personal assets of company directors and executives if they are sued for alleged wrongful acts while managing the business.
Regulatory Environment and Insurance Providers
The UK insurance industry is regulated primarily by the Financial Conduct Authority (FCA) and the Prudential Regulation Authority (PRA). These bodies ensure insurers operate responsibly, maintain financial solvency, and treat customers fairly.
The UK boasts a robust and competitive insurance market with leading providers such as Aviva, AXA, Hiscox, Zurich, and Lloyd’s of London offering tailored corporate insurance solutions. Many of these providers also offer specialist services for industries like construction, healthcare, retail, and technology.
How to Choose the Right Insurance Policy
When selecting insurance policies, UK businesses should:
-
Assess Specific Risks: Conduct a thorough risk assessment to identify potential threats.
-
Compare Quotes: Use brokers or comparison websites to evaluate different insurers.
-
Understand Coverage Details: Pay attention to exclusions, limits, and deductibles.
-
Review Regularly: As businesses grow or change operations, insurance needs should be reviewed and updated accordingly.
Trends and Innovations in Corporate Insurance
-
Digital Transformation:
The use of artificial intelligence, big data, and machine learning has transformed how insurers assess risk, price policies, and manage claims. -
Environmental and ESG Factors:
More insurers are incorporating Environmental, Social, and Governance (ESG) metrics into underwriting processes, especially for large corporates. -
Cybersecurity Focus:
With rising cybercrime rates, demand for cyber insurance has grown significantly. Insurers are also offering bundled risk management tools and incident response services. -
Customized Insurance Products:
SMEs and startups now have access to flexible, modular insurance policies tailored to their niche needs.
Challenges in the UK Corporate Insurance Sector
While the insurance market in the UK is highly developed, it is not without challenges:
-
Premium Volatility:
Some industries face increasing premiums due to high claim frequencies or global trends. -
Underinsurance:
Many SMEs operate with insufficient coverage, leaving them exposed to serious financial risk. -
Complex Policies:
Understanding detailed terms and conditions can be difficult for non-experts, potentially leading to misinterpretation and denied claims.
Conclusion
Corporate insurance in the UK is more than a legal obligation—it is a cornerstone of sustainable business. With the right combination of policies, UK businesses can mitigate risk, recover quickly from setbacks, and demonstrate responsibility to clients, employees, and stakeholders.
In a world of growing uncertainties—economic, technological, environmental—insurance is not just a safety net, but a strategic investment in resilience.
Whether you’re running a tech startup in London, a manufacturing firm in Birmingham, or a retail chain across the country, understanding and leveraging corporate insurance is essential for long-term success.
اميرالدين عباد صالح العمري اليمن 00967772923668
ردحذفاميرالدين عباد صالح العمري 00967772923668
ردحذفرقم جوالي من اليمن 🇾🇪ابين جعر 774582749
ردحذفيارب اني افوز بلجائزه رقم الهاتف مع المفتاح الدولي 00967774582749اتمنا من الله اني اربح ونعش عائلتي واهلي يارب منك انت النجاح
ردحذفرقم التليفون 01026992095
ردحذفرقم المحفظة 01026992095
ت01128607286
العنوان مصر اسيوط أبوتيج دكران
رقم
قومي 2750513250
1951
حلم حلم حلم/سمير بدروس ونيس -جمهورية مصر العربية -المحلةالكبرى --ت 20+01204075911
ردحذفسمير بدروس ونيس -جمهورية مصر العربية -المحلةالكبرى --ت 20+01204075911
ردحذفبوروينة جمال+213697135592
ردحذفبلدية وادالكبريت دائرةأم العظائم ولايةسوق أهراس الجزائر العاصمة/16000/
الاسم محمد فرج رشاد العطار من القاهره رقم التليفون 01126872977
ردحذفحلم حلم حلم حلم حلم حلم حلم حلم حلم بولغوم محمد 2120626811681
ردحذفنورالدين بختي00213556776584
ردحذفالاسم الحقيقي عبدالله ثابت احمد حمادي اليمن محافظة اب رقم الهاتف ر967774138687
ردحذفالاسم الحقيقي عبدالله ثابت احمد حمادي اليمن محافظة
ردحذفالاسم الحقيقي عبدالله ثابت احمد حمادي اليمن محافظة اب رقم الهاتف
ردحذفالاسم الحقيقي عبدالله ثابت احمد حمادي اليمن محافظة اب رقم الهاتف ر967774138687 الله
ردحذف+967782996804
ردحذفاليمن
مأرب
يحيئ الاحمري
ردحذف+967782996804
اليمن مأرب
منى على عبداللاه سليمان
ردحذفمصر محافظة سوهاج مركز طهطا
01151474570
01151474570
ردحذفمنى على عبداللاه سليمان
مصر محافظة سوهاج مركز طهطا
…… @ Mohsen EL MASRY - Mobile: 01280856887
ردحذفدى نمرة تليفون ابنى
…… @ RAMEZ Mohsen EL MASRY - Mobile: 01009797394
CAIRO EGYPT
31.05.2025
كريم قاسم ذكري القطعاني جمهورية مصر العربية 01024413053
ردحذفالحاج خضراوي من الجزائر الهاتف 00213665645699 و 00213654289421
ردحذف